"Opera Nova Universali intitulata Corona di racammi" is a book of needlework patterns published in 1530 by Giovanni Andrea Vavassore, a noted Italian designer. This page features two intricate patterns, showcasing the complex geometric designs popular during the Renaissance period. The artwork is a prime example of a pattern book that would have been used by needleworkers to create intricate and fashionable embroideries for clothing and home furnishings. The combination of geometric precision and intricate detail illustrates the technical skill and artistic mastery of the time, providing valuable insight into the craft of embroidery in the 16th century.
